Core Principles

Sustainability: 

At the heart of Freeworlder philosophy lies a commitment to sustainable living. Freeworlders strive to minimize their ecological footprint by reducing consumption, conserving resources, and embracing renewable energy sources. They prioritize practices such as permaculture, organic farming, and renewable energy technologies to foster ecological resilience and minimize environmental degradation.

Self-Sufficiency: 

Freeworlders prioritize self-sufficiency by producing their own food, generating their own energy, and minimizing reliance on external systems. They embrace skills such as gardening, natural building, and traditional crafts to cultivate resilience and independence in their lifestyles.

Community and Cooperation: 

While individual autonomy is valued within https://freeworlder.org/, community and cooperation play pivotal roles in its ethos. Freeworlders often form intentional communities or participate in communal living arrangements where resources, knowledge, and labor are shared collectively. These communities serve as laboratories for experimenting with alternative social and economic structures based on principles of mutual aid and solidarity.

Voluntary Simplicity: 

Freeworlders advocate for a life of voluntary simplicity, prioritizing experiences and relationships over material possessions. By embracing frugality and minimalism, they seek to break free from the cycle of consumerism and pursue fulfillment through meaningful connections and personal growth.

Practices and Lifestyle Choices

Off-Grid Living: 

Many Freeworlders choose to live off-grid, disconnecting from centralized utilities and embracing decentralized systems for energy, water, and waste management. Off-grid living enables greater autonomy and resilience, allowing individuals and communities to reduce their dependence on external infrastructure.

Alternative Housing: 

Freeworlders explore innovative housing solutions that prioritize sustainability, affordability, and simplicity. From tiny houses and earthships to yurts and cob cottages, alternative housing designs reflect a commitment to eco-friendly materials, energy efficiency, and low-impact construction techniques.

Barter and Sharing Economy: 

Freeworlders often participate in barter networks and sharing economies, exchanging goods and services without reliance on conventional currency. By fostering networks of reciprocity and trust, these alternative economic systems challenge the dominance of money and promote social cohesion within communities.

Permaculture and Regenerative Agriculture: 

Central to Freeworlder practices is the concept of permaculture, a design framework that mimics natural ecosystems to create sustainable human habitats. Freeworlders integrate permaculture principles into their land management practices, emphasizing biodiversity, soil health, and closed-loop nutrient cycles to create productive and resilient food systems.
